Reality, though, is a bit different than one might expect. For one thing, you shouldn’t expect to see any noticeable results after a couple of weeks. It takes months, even years until you can say that you are a new person. In terms of looks, that is. And if you happen to be in a group which has only a little bit of extra weight, then losing it will become even harder. As your ratio of fat mass to lean mass comes closer to 1:1, the rate at which the fat disappears slows down, until you have to take an extra mile.

Everybody knows that there are two ways to lose weight. You either start to eat properly, or spend hours in the gym. The preferences vary from person to person, and it is entirely up to them which route to take. Some would argue that cutting junk food is harder than actually committing yourself to working out. And there is truth in that. After all, junk food is an addiction, and addicts have it difficult when it comes to getting rid of their bad habits. But if you can make exercises part of your every day thing, then you will be addicted in a positive way. And then, even a little bit of fast food won’t be that much of an issue.
